Steps

  1. In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der and soda, sugar and salt. 2 cups all-purpose flour, 2 teaspoons baking powder, 1 teaspoon baking soda, 2 tablespoons granulated sugar, 1 teaspoon salt
  2. Add the sourdough starter, milk, egg and oil to the top of the dry ingredients. Mix well just until combined. It's ok if there are a couple of lumps in the batter. It's important not to overmix. 1 cup sourdough discard , 1 1/2 cups 2% milk , 1 large egg, beaten, 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  3. Grease a pancake griddle or cast iron skillet with melted butter or oil. Heat the skillet over medium-low heat.
  4. Ladle 1/3 cup of batter on the hot griddle. Cook until the batter starts bubbling on top*, then gently flip the pancake.
  5. Cook for an additional 1-2 minutes on the second side or until the pancake is cooked through and golden brown. Serve warm with butter and maple syrup.
